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91 60626213 557685918
2028323330 5578
2028323330 5578
015816 07936387 5247848
All about undefined
Interested in learning more?
2028323330 5578
015816 07936387 5247848
See more
1517334 61374106027
071 34554224843 7514 0593 7660
See more
46958302420 55285370
82711 67642941 8638659
See more